THE CITY OF MONTREAL BURNT AT SEA.
SERIOUS LOSS OF LIFE.
I" REUTER. |
LONDON, August 19.
News has been received that the Inman Line steamship City of Montreal has been burnt at sea. The orew ana passengers, with tbe exception of thirteen of the crew who were lost, have been landed at Queenstown.
Later.
Further details of the loss of the City of Montreal state that she was burnt on the lit]} inst. One of the boats containing seven passengers and six of the crew was swamped, the occupants being drowned.
